Understanding Steel Wear Plates

Steel wear plates are flat sheets made from high-strength steel designed to withstand wear and tear caused by friction, impact, and abrasive materials. They can be cut and welded to fit specific applications, making them highly versatile. The primary use of a steel wear plate is to protect the underlying structure of machinery and equipment, thus prolonging their lifespan and minimizing maintenance costs.

Applications in Different Industries

Steel wear plates find applications across a multitude of industries, each benefiting from their unique properties. Here are some of the most prominent sectors where steel wear plates are utilized:

Construction and Mining

In the construction and mining sectors, steel wear plates are essential for equipment that operates in harsh environments. They are often used in chutes, hoppers, and on the surfaces of heavy machinery like loaders and excavators. The ruggedness of steel wear plate allows equipment to endure the abrasive nature of materials such as gravel, sand, and crushed stone, reducing wear and extending operational life.

Agriculture

The agricultural industry also benefits significantly from steel wear plates. Farmers use them on machinery like harrows and plows, where durability is essential. The wear plates can protect the components from soil erosion and the abrasive nature of farming tools. This helps ensure that agricultural equipment remains in top working condition throughout the planting and harvesting seasons.

Transportation and Handling

In transportation and handling, steel wear plates are commonly installed in conveyor systems, trailers, and bulk handling equipment. The plates minimize friction and damage during the transport of heavy materials, thus improving efficiency. They also provide a safer working environment by reducing the likelihood of equipment failure due to wear and tear.

Advantages of Using Steel Wear Plates

The incorporation of steel wear plates into machinery and equipment brings various advantages that translate into cost savings and improved performance.

Increased Durability

One of the primary benefits of steel wear plates is their ability to withstand extreme conditions. Their high resistance to abrasion and impact means that they can handle heavy workloads without degrading quickly. This durability results in longer service intervals and a decrease in the frequency of part replacements.

Enhanced Efficiency

By using steel wear plates, companies can significantly enhance the efficiency of their operations. These plates help maintain the integrity of machinery, allowing for smoother performance and reducing downtime caused by maintenance. The efficiency gains can lead to increased productivity and, ultimately, higher profits.

Cost-Effectiveness

While there may be an initial investment for steel wear plates, the long-term cost savings are substantial. By preventing damage to more expensive components of machinery, businesses can avoid costly repairs and replacements. Furthermore, the extended lifespan of equipment fitted with steel wear plates means that companies can realize a better return on their investment.
